Abstract:
The invention relates to a sofa bed (1), which can be turned into either a single bed or a double bed, or even into three full size beds. The sofa bed (1) does not require, even in a double bed position, additional supporting legs or the like mechanisms to support its structure, which is wide compared with the sofa position.

SOFA BED TECHNICAL FIELD OF THE INVENTION The object of the invention is a sofa bed according to the preamble of the independent claim presented below. The invention relates especially to a sofa bed, which may be turned into either a single bed or a double bed, or even into three full size beds.

PRIOR ART Several sofa beds are known from prior art. Swedish patent publication SE 98998, for example, describes a sofa bed, which can be made into a double bed by turning its seating section and backrest. Several patent publications also describe forming of an upper bed from a similar sofa like device. These include for example : FR 2553651, GB 1410440, DE 189525, US 3858254, US 4922561, GB 2372695, US 3736601, DE 881251 ja GB 1028036. None of the known publications present any simple and reliable sofa bed, which can be turned into a single bed or a double bed, when desired. Especially a simple and reliable sofa bed is not known, which sofa bed in double bed position would not need additional legs or the like arrangements to support a wide double bed.

Typical sofa bed according to the invention comprises a frame, for example ends of the sofa and cross structures that connect them. A sitting section and a backrest section are attached to the frame supported by mainly horizontal axis of rotation in turnable manner in relation to the frame. The sitting section and the backrest section can be moved separately. Both the sitting section and the backrest section have two different sides. Usually, the sides differ at least in their cushions. Different sides of the sitting section and the backrest section are visible or invisible depending on whether the sofa bed is in sofa use, single bed use or double bed use.

Typically, a sitting side of the sitting section is facing upwards in sofa use, thereby acting as a sitting surface of the sofa. A bed side of the sitting section is facing upwards in the bed use, on which bed side a mattress suitable for sleeping can be arranged.

Typically, the backrest section is mainly in vertical position in the sofa use and in the single bed use. Thus, a backrest side of the backrest section is on front side of the backrest section, i. e. is mainly towards the front edge of the sofa, serving as a backrest surface. In the sofa use, a bed side of the back rest section is on the rear side of the back rest section, on which bed side a mattress suitable for sleeping can be arranged. The front side of the sofa bed is that side that is normally used when one is seated on the sofa. The back side of the sofa bed is that side where the backrest of the sofa is normally.

In a typical sofa bed according to the invention, an axis of rotation of the sitting section can be moved in relation to the frame, the axis of rotation being supported by its supporting arm. The supporting arm, in turn, can be turned supported by its own mainly horizontal axis of rotation. The said axis of rotation of the supporting arm is supported to the frame, typically close to the front edge of the frame. The

axis of rotation of the supporting arm is often supported to the frame of the sofa bed, underneath the sitting section which is in the sofa use, maybe even close to the floor level.

Typical supporting arm of the sitting section's axis of rotation according to the invention, and thereby also the axis of rotation of the sitting section can be moved between at least two firm positions. These two positions are a single bed position and a double bed position. Typically, also the sitting section moves when the supporting arm of the axis of rotation and the axis of rotation of the sitting section are moving.

In a typical single bed position, the axis of rotation of the sitting section is on backside of the axis of rotation of its supporting arm. In a double bed position, the axis of rotation of the sitting section is turned forwards, compared to the single bed position, so that the axis of rotation is on front side of the axis of rotation of its supporting arm. Thereby also the sitting section has moved forwards in regard to the single bed position, so that an empty space is formed behind it. Now the backrest section can be turned on the original place of the sitting section, or at least close to the original place of the sitting section, into a mainly horizontal position. Double bed is ready when the backrest section is turned around its own axis of rotation so that its bed side will turn upwards.

Typically in the double bed position, the supporting arm of the sitting section's axis of rotation is arranged to be supported on the front part of the sofa bed frame for receiving the sitting section and stress directed on it. This supporting is typically arranged above the axis of rotation of the supporting arm. The frame, supporting arm and other parts subjected to stress will of course have to be robust enough in structure in order to resist the stress that they are subjected to by the bed that is formed of the sitting section and supported by them.

With the arrangement according to the invention, it is possible to attain a very simple sofa bed, which can be turned into a single bed or a double bed according to the need. With the supporting arm system according to the invention,

supporting legs or other special supporting systems would not necessarily be needed even in the double bed position for supporting the a that is placed even totally outside the sofa bed frame. The invention provides a sofa bed mechanism that is fast to use. In the sofa bed according to the invention bed sides of both the sitting section and the backrest section are hidden when it is in sofa use. Thus, it is easy to further fasten use of the sofa bed according to the invention by attaching all bedclothes readily on the bed sides. This attachment can be realised for example with elastic belts that are pulled over the bed sides or with a flexible net that covers the whole bed side.

In one sofa bed according to the invention, the axis of rotation of the sitting section is attached to the sitting section so that in sofa use, the axis of rotation is closer to the front edge of the sitting section than to the rear edge, whereby turning the sitting section from the sofa use to the bed use, the sitting section moves forward while the axis of rotation remains in the same place. Typically in the sofa use, a part of the sitting section is under the backrest section, whereby the entire depth of the sitting section is not available for sitting. When turning such sitting section according to the invention from the sofa use to the bed use, the sitting section moves a certain distance away from under the backrest. By means of this arrangement, in the single bed use, the bed arranged from the bed side of the sitting section can easily be made wider than the sitting section in the sofa use.

In one sofa bed according to the invention, a first path, such as a rail or a slot, is arranged in the frame. The path is typically arranged for example to the towards the beds arranged sides of the sofa bed end, for example in an armrest panel. The path is typically arranged to start from the front edge of the frame. This means, that when parts of the sofa bed, especially the sitting part, are turned, means fit for this path can be led to the path and led away from the path via the starting point of this path. Typically, at least one above-mentioned kind means, such as a pin, which is suitable for the path, supported by it and arranged to travel along it, is thus arranged to the axis of rotation of the sitting section or to its supporting arm for guiding and supporting the axis of rotation of the sitting section and its supporting arm when moving and turning the sitting section. By means of

such rails, slots or the like, turning of parts of the sofa bed is controlled and realised exactly as desired by the sofa bed designer.

In one sofa bed according to the invention, a second path, such as a rail or a slot, is arranged in the frame. The path is typically arranged for example to the towards the beds arranged sides of the sofa bed end, that is for example in the armrest panel. Also the second path is arranged to start from the front edge of the frame and is preferably arranged below the first path over its entire length. At least one means, such as a pin, which is suitable for the path, supported by it and arranged to travel along it, is typically arranged to the axis of rotation of the sitting section or to its supporting arm The second path makes the device even more easier to use and reliable.

In one sofa bed according to the invention in the sofa use position, there is a means, such as a pin, in the front edge of the sitting part, which means is supported by the first path in the sofa use, and by the second path in the single bed use. By means of these two paths, it is possible to guide the movement of the sitting part exactly as desired. Furthermore, by means of the design of the paths, for example by means of locking cavities, where the means of the sitting section's front edge barely fits, it is easy to arrange the sitting section to be locked in a detachable manner.

The supporting arm of the sitting section's axis of rotation according to the invention is typically shaped mainly in a form of letter L. Thereby, the axis of rotation of the supporting arm is at the end of the first branch of the letter L, and the axis of rotation of the sitting section is at the end of the second branch. The edge of the first branch of L that points upwards in the sofa use and in the single bed use, and the edge of the second branch that points forwards in the sofa use and in the single bed use, are typically mainly straight and at right angle in relation to each other.

In a typical sofa bed according to the invention - between the supporting arm of the sitting section's axis of rotation and the frame and/or, - between the backrest section and the frame, there has been arranged a spring means, such as a coil spring, gas spring or hydraulic cylinder. By means of the spring means, moving of some parts is lightened in order to easier change the position of the sofa. On the other hand, it is possible to decelerate the movement between some parts for preventing unnecessary knocks and movements. One advantageous spring means is arranged between the frame and a central part of the supporting arm of the sitting section's axis of rotation, which is mainly in form of letter L. Hence, the supporting arm can be handled especially smoothly.

The sofa bed according to the invention may further comprise an upper bed that can be turned supported by its mainly horizontal axis of rotation between a mainly vertical closed position and a mainly horizontal upper bed position.

Thereby, an easy and reliable additional bed can be attained in the one and same arrangement. If the upper bed and its axis of rotation is supported to the same frame together with the rest of the sofa bed, a sofa bed is attained, which can provide even three beds without special additional supporting legs or other supporting structures.

D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E EMBODIMENTS OF THE DRAWINGS Figures 1-6 show an advantageous sofa bed 1 according to the invention. Figures 1-4 show the sofa bed 1 from the side so that structures of only one end are visible. Mechanisms and structures at the second end of the sofa bed 1 of the Figures are at least mainly similar. The sofa bed 1 comprises a frame, for example ends 2 of the sofa and cross structures that connect them. A sitting section 5 and a back rest section 6 of the sofa are attached to the frame 2 supported by mainly horizontal axis of rotation 3 and 4 in turnable manner in relation to the frame 2.

The sitting section 5 and the backrest section 6 can be moved separately. Both the sitting section 5 and the backrest section 6 are covered on both sides. Both sides comprise two sides varying in their cushions, which sides are visible or hidden according to whether the sofa bed 1 is in sofa use as shown in Figure 1, in a single bed use as shown in Figure 2 or in a double bed use as shown in Figures 3 and 4.

Sitting side 7 of the sitting section 5 is facing upwards in the sofa use, thereby acting as a sitting surface of the sofa. In the single bed position or in the double bed position, the bed side 8 of the sitting section 5 is facing upwards, on which bed side 8 is arranged a mattress suitable for sleeping and also preferably bed clothes that are not shown in the figures. Bedclothes can be attached to the bed side 8 for example with bands or a net.

The backrest section 6 is mainly in vertical position in the sofa use as shown in Figure 1 and in the single bed use as shown in Figure 2. Thus, a backrest side 10 of the backrest section is on the front side of the backrest section 6, that is mainly towards the front edge 9 of the sofa, serving as a back rest surface of the sofa. A bed side 11 of the backrest section is in sofa use on the rear side of the backrest section 6, on which bedside typically a mattress suitable for sleeping and also preferably bed clothes are arranged.

In the sofa bed 1 according to the Figures, the axis of rotation 3 of the sitting section can be moved in relation to the frame 2 supported by its supporting arm 12. The supporting arm 12, in turn, can be turned supported by its own mainly horizontal axis of rotation 13. The said axis of rotation 13 of the supporting arm is supported to the frame 2, typically close to the front edge 9 of the frame. The axis of rotation of the supporting arm 13 in the Figures is supported to the frame 2 of the sofa bed, close to the floor, underneath the sitting section 5 that is in the sofa use and shown in Figure 1.

In the sofa bed 1 according to the Figures, the axis of rotation 3 of the sitting section is attached to the sitting section 5 so that in the sofa use, as shown in Figure 1, the axis of rotation 3 is closer to the front edge 14a of the sitting section than to the rear edge 14b. Thus, by turning the sitting section 5 from the sofa use of the Figure 1 to the bed use of the Figure 2, the sitting section 5 moves forward while its axis of rotation 3 remains in the same place. When in the sofa use, part of the sitting section 5 is under the back rest section 6, whereby the entire depth of the sitting section 5 is not available for sitting.

A first path, that is a slot 17, is arranged to the sides of the sofa bed end 2, the sides being towards the beds. The slot 17 starts from the front edge 9 of the frame, at the point 18. A pin 19 that fits the said slot 17 and is arranged to travel along it, is arranged at the end of the axis of rotation 3 of the sitting section. It is marked only in the Figure 2, in other Figures the reference number 3 of the sitting section's axis of rotation shows the location of the pin 19. Also a second slot 20 is arranged at the end 2 of the sofa bed. Also the second slot 20 starts from the front edge 9 of the frame, at point 21, and it travels beneath the first slot 17 over its entire length. When parts of the sofa bed 1, especially the sitting section 5, are turned, means fit in the slots 17 and 20 can be led to the slot 17 via the starting points 18 and 21 of the slot, or they can be led away from the slots 17 and 20 via the starting points 18 and 21. In the sofa use position shown in the Figure 1, the pin 19 kind of a pin 22 is arranged to the sitting section 5, on the upper edge of the sitting section's 5 front edge 14a. It fits in both slots 17 and 20.

Design of the slots has great effect on the functioning of the sofa bed 1 mechanism. For example, a cavity has been arranged to the bottom edge of the slot 17, which is most visible in Figure 2, close to the starting point 18 of the slot.

In the sofa use according to the Figure 1, the pin 22 is placed into the cavity 23 and the sitting section 5 is thus locked in its position. In sofa use, also the pin 19 that is in the slot 17, rolls 15 and 16, back rest section 6 hold the sitting section 5 in its place.

When changing from the situation of the Figure 1 to the situation of the Figure 2, the pin 22 is first detached from the cavity 23 with a slight twitch. Now the sitting section 5 is moved away from under the backrest section 6. At the same time, the pin 22 removes from the slot 17. In sofa use, the sitting section 5 leans on the rolls 15 and 16 that are attached to the frame 2 in a rotatable manner and facilitate pulling of the sitting section 5 from under the backrest section 6. When moving the sitting section 5, the supporting arm 12 turns supported by its axis of rotation 13, until it reaches a point where the sitting section 5 can be turned around supported by its axis of rotation 3. The pin 19 has moved in the slot 17 towards the front edge 9 of the frame, but remains still in the slot 17. Now the sitting section is started to be moved backwards. The pin 22 is guided to the second slot 20 via the opening 21. The pin 22 is pushed all the way to the bottom of the slot 20. Pins and slots guide the sitting section 5 automatically into the right single bed position shown by the Figure 2.

The pin 22 that in the situation of the Figure 2 is at the upwards directed end of the slot 20, the pin 19 that is in the slot 17 and the sitting section that leans on the upper edge 24 of the frame's front part shown in the Figure 5 lock respectively the sitting section 5 into this position.

The supporting arm 12 of the sitting section's axis of rotation, and thereby also the axis of rotation 3 of the sitting section can be moved between at least two firm positions. These two positions are the single bed position shown in the Figure 2 and the double bed position shown by the Figures 3 and 4. Typically, also the

sitting section 5 moves when the supporting arm 12 and the axis of rotation 3 are moved. As mentioned above, and as can be seen in the Figures 1 and 2, the supporting arm 12 and the axis of rotation 3 are in the single bed position in the same position as in the sofa use.

In single bed position, the axis of rotation 3 of the sitting section is on backside of the axis of rotation 13 of its supporting arm. When changing to the double bed position, the supporting arm 12 is started to turn supported by its axis of rotation 13. Also the sitting section 5 moves forwards. At some point of the movement, the pins 19 and 22 exit from the slots 17 and 20. Finally, the axis of rotation 3 of the sitting section is turned forwards, compared with the single bed position, so that the axis of rotation 13 is on front side of the axis of rotation 3 of its supporting arm.

In the double bed position, the sitting section 5 has moved forwards in regard to the single bed position, so that an empty space is formed behind it. The sitting section 5 that is in double bed position in the example of the Figures 3 and 4, has moved approximately a distance of its length compared to when in the sofa use as shown by the Figure 1. Now the backrest section 6 can be turned to the original place of the sitting section 5, into a mainly horizontal position. Double bed is ready when the backrest section 6 is turned around its own axis of rotation 4 so that its bedside 11 will turn upwards.

Movement of the supporting arm 12 of the sitting section's axis of rotation stops in the double bed position when it reaches the front part 25 of the sofa bed's 1 frame seen in the Figure 2. This is typically arranged above the axis of rotation 13 of the supporting arm. The frame 2, supporting arm 12 and other parts subjected to stress will of course have to be robust enough in structure in order to resist the stress that they are subjected to by the bed formed of the sitting section 5.

The supporting arm 12 of the sitting section's axis of rotation according to the Figures is typically shaped mainly in a form of letter L. The axis of rotation 13 of the supporting arm is at the end of the first branch 26 of the supporting arm 12, and the axis of rotation 3 of the sitting section is at the end of the second branch 27. The edge 28 of the first branch 26 of L that points upwards in the sofa use and

in the single bed use, and the edge 29 of the second branch 27 that points forwards in the sofa use and in the single bed use, are typically mainly straight and at substantially in right angle in relation to each other.

A coil spring 30 is placed between the central part of the supporting arm 12 of the sitting section's axis of rotation and the end 2 of the sofa bed for assisting and slowing down the turning movements of the sitting section 5. For the same reason, a gas spring 31 is placed between the backrest section 6 and the end 2 of the sofa bed. The gas spring 31 is attached to the backrest section 6 via a short supporting arm that is attached to the axis of rotation 4 of the backrest section 6.

Also an upper bed 32 is shown in the Figures. The upper bed can be used totally apart from the lower beds. The upper bed 32 has a mainly horizontal axis of rotation 33, supported by which it can be turned between a mainly vertical closed position shown in the Figure 3 and a mainly horizontal upper bed position shown in the Figure 4. Figures 5 and 6 show the manner in which the upper bed 32 is connected to the ends 2 of the lower bed with vertical structure beams 34. Figures 1-4 show schematically the beams 34 only by a line 34. By means of a double- deck sofa bed that is combined to the one and the same frame, it is possible to provide even three full size and readily made beds with one bed structure and without special additional supporting legs or other supporting structures. The upper bed 32 is not necessary for the functioning of the inventive sofa bed 1. The upper bed 32 can be separate from the lower sofa bed, and supported only to a wall, for example. Figure 5 shows an opening handle 35 for the closed upper bed.

Figure 6 shows a supporting bar 36 for the edge of the upper bed 32.

The invention is particularly well suitable to be used in ships, hotel rooms and the like where solutions that can be made fast and that save space are of particular importance.
